Crockpot Guinness Beef Stew

This Crockpot Guinness Beef Stew is rich and satisfying. With tender chunks of beef, hearty vegetables, and a dark, deeply flavored broth built on Guinness Extra Stout, this recipe brings the best of Irish comfort food straight to your slow cooker.
Prep Time30 minutes
Cook Time4 hours
Total Time4 hours 30 minutes
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: Irish
Keyword: Crockpot Guinness Beef Stew
Servings: 7 servings
Calories: 507kcal
Author: Alicia

Equipment

  • 1 Crockpot

Ingredients

  • 2 1/2 pounds chuck roast c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ces
  • 1/4 cup flour
  • 2 teaspoons sal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 teaspoons paprika
  • 2 Tablespoons olive oil
  • 16 ounces Guinness Extra Stout
  • 2 large carrots cut into 1-inch pieces
  • 1 onion large dice
  • 2 ribs celery large dice
  • 2 teaspoons garlic chopped
  • 2 pounds Yukon gold potatoes halved
  • 2 cups beef stock
  • 3 Tablespoons tomato paste
  • 3 T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 4 sprigs fresh thyme
  • 2 teaspoons fresh rosemary chopped
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 2 T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• Chopped parsley for serving

Instructions

  • In a large bowl, toss the beef with flour, salt, pepper, and paprika until evenly coated.
    2 1/2 pounds chuck roast, 1/4 cup flour, 2 teaspoons salt, 1 teaspoon black pepper, 2 teaspoons paprika
  • Heat oil in a large pan over medium-high heat. Sear the beef in batches, making sure not to overcrowd the pan. Transfer to a plate.
    2 Tablespoons olive oil
  • Browning the meat adds depth of flavor but can be skipped if needed.
  • Deglaze the pan with a splash of Guinness, scraping up any browned bits.
    4 ounces Guinness Extra Stout
  • Add the beef and pan drippings to the crockpot along with the remaining Guinness.
    12 ounces Guinness Extra Stout
  • Add the carrots, onion, celery, garlic, potatoes, beef stock, tomato paste, Worcestershire, thyme, rosemary, onion powder, and Dijon. Stir to combine.
    2 large carrots, 1 onion, 2 ribs celery, 2 teaspoons garlic, 2 pounds Yukon gold potatoes, 2 cups beef stock, 3 Tablespoons tomato paste, 3 Tablespoons Worcestershire sauce, 4 sprigs fresh thyme, 2 teaspoons fresh rosemary, 1 teaspoon onion powder, 2 T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• Cover and cook on high for 4-6 hours, until the beef is tender.
  • Serve topped with chopped parsley.
    Chopped parsley
